Gophers Erase 0-1 Deficit for 3-1 Win
9/15/2017 12:00:00 AM | Volleyball
The No. 1 University of Minnesota volleyball team erased an 0-1 deficit to win, 3-1, over Oregon State, this morning in Boise, Idaho. As a part of the Boise State Classic, the Gophers fell 19-25 in the first set, but came back to win the next three, 25-18, 25-21, 25-7 for the 3-1 final.
Minnesota was led by Stephanie Samedy when she had a double-double 16 kills and 10 digs, followed by Alexis Hart with 11 and Molly Lohman with 10. Regan Pittman had seven kills and a team-best seven blocks. Dalianliz Rosado had 20 digs, followed by Lauren Barnes with 13 and Alyssa Goehner with 10. Samantha Seliger-Swenson had 42 assists, three aces, nine digs and tied a career-best five blocks. As a team, the Gophers hit .277 to the Beavers' .139 and held an 11-9 block advantage.
Minnesota is back in action tonight, when it faces host Boise State, tonight in Boise, Idaho.
Set Breakdown:
First Set: Oregon State limited Minnesota to just a .079 hitting clip and outblocked the Gophers, 3-1, to take a 25-19 first set win. Tied through 14, Oregon State built an 18-15 lead as Minnesota called its first timeout of the set. The Beavers continued to build their lead to 22-18 as the Gophers called their second timeout of the set. Oregon State, however, continued to add the pressure when it added three kills for its 23rd, set point and set win.
Second Set: The Gophers responded with hitting .344 and had four blocks for a 25-18 set win. Minnesota opened the second set with a 9-6 lead off a Hart kill, however, Oregon State tied up the set at 9-9. Minnesota later gained a 13-11 lead off a Pittman kill and also pushed the score to 14-12 with another kill. Minnesota added to its lead when it produced four-consecutive blocks for an 18-12 lead. Coming all on Lauren Barnes serve rotation, Minnesota in all collected five points, including an ace for a 19-12 lead. Minnesota finished off the second set with a Samedy kill for a set win and tie the match at 1-1.
Third Set: Minnesota erased a 14-10 deficit to win the set, 25-21. Oregon State opened the third set with a 5-2 lead. Minnesota cut the lead to 9-8 before Oregon State took a 12-8 lead as the Gophers called a timeout. The Beavers built a 14-10 lead before the Gophers responded and later tied the set at 16-16. The tie forced Oregon State to take a timeout. The two teams tied at 18-18 before the Gophers took the lead for good at 19-18 mark. A Samedy kill pushed the Gophers to a 20-18 lead, while Lohman added a 23-21 lead. An Oregon State attack error pushed it to set point, while Pittman finished off the set to go up, 2-1.
Fourth Set: Minnesota opened the fourth set with an 8-3 lead as the Beavers used their first timeout of the set. The Gophers pushed their lead to seven at 13-6 after a block from Lohman and Seliger-Swenson. After another OSU attack error, the Beavers used their second timeout of the set as Minnesota led, 14-6. Hart pushed the Gopher lead to 10 off a kill for the 16-6 lead and added another kill for a 19-6 lead. Seliger-Swenson later pushed the Gophers to set point off back-to-back aces, while an Oregon State attack error gave the Gophers the set and match win.
